* Implement and maintain all corporate quality standards and procedures * Ensure adherence to regulatory requirements (AAR, FRA, ISO, and customer-specific) * Maintain documentation control and revision discipline * Conduct internal audits to ensure compliance and readiness
Audit & Certification Readiness
* Maintain continuous audit readiness across all applicable standards * Support external audits and ensure timely closure of findings * Ensure all certifications and qualifications remain current
Quality Performance Ownership
* Own and drive plant-level quality KPIs, including: * Scrap and rework * Cost of Poor Quality * First Pass Yield * Customer complaints and warranty * Analyze trends, identify risks, and lead improvement actions * Report performance to plant leadership and executive teams
Root Cause & Corrective Action
* Lead structured root cause investigations * Ensure rapid containment and permanent corrective actions * Drive accountability and prevent recurrence of defects
Customer Quality Interface
* Serve as the primary point of contact for customer quality issues * Lead investigations and ensure timely, professional communication * Monitor performance metrics such as PPM and warranty trends
Operational Partnership
* Collaborate with Plant Leadership and Operations teams * Participate in production and planning meetings * Ensure quality standards are embedded in processes and new product launches
Continuous Improvement
* Identify systemic issues and recurring defects * Lead initiatives to reduce scrap and improve process capability * Support error-proofing, automation, and standardization efforts
Team Leadership & Development
* Lead and develop Quality team members * Establish clear expectations, accountability, and training standards * Foster a culture of discipline, ownership, and continuous improvement
Qualifications & Experience
* 5-10 years of experience in manufacturing quality leadership * Experience in regulated manufacturing environments * Strong knowledge of quality systems, audits, and compliance * Experience with AAR standards preferred * Proven track record in root cause analysis and corrective action * Demonstrated leadership and team development experience
